To provide skilled midwifery care during pregnancy, childbirth, and the postnatal period, ensuring the health and wellbeing of mothers and newborns, while supporting safe deliveries and promoting maternal and child health. Qualifications
Must have a Certificate of Enrolled Midwifery from a recognized Institution.
Must be enrolled with the Uganda Nurses and Midwives Council.
Must hold a valid practicing license Key Outputs
Quality midwifery services delivered.
Infection prevention and control measures implemented.
Accountability for available equipment, supplies and drugs provided. Key duties and responsibilities Participating in continuous coverage on wards and units.
Administering treatment as prescribed.
Carrying out midwifery procedures.
Carrying out observations, keep proper records and ensure their safe custody.
Participating in ward rounds.
Receiving and registering patients.
Adhering to aseptic procedures.
Adhering to professional and ethical code of conduct.
Carrying out health education.
Participating in primary health care activities. Technical Competences
